一种通信方法及装置制造方法及图纸

技术编号:26797286 阅读:19 留言:0更新日期:2020-12-22 17:14
本发明专利技术实施例公开一种通信方法及装置,包括:获取待编码的第一信息,第一信息包括第一信息比特集合和第二信息比特集合,第一信息比特集合包括的比特能够被多个终端设备正确译码,第二信息比特集合包括的比特能够被多个终端设备中部分终端设备正确译码;对第一信息比特集合进行第一Polar编码得到第一编码信息;根据第一编码信息对第二信息比特集合进行第二Polar编码得到第二编码信息;输出第二编码信息。实施本发明专利技术实施例,可以节约资源。

【技术实现步骤摘要】
一种通信方法及装置
本专利技术实施例涉及通信
,尤其涉及一种通信方法及装置。
技术介绍
极化(Polar)码是第一种可以被理论证明具备逼近香浓信道容量的信道编码,因此,在通信技术中得到了广泛应用。在广播系统中,一个网络设备需要与多个终端设备同时进行通信。因此,为了保证这个网络设备与多个终端设备的同时通信,业界采用“短板效应”法,即网络设备只根据信道条件最差的终端设备(即信道容量最小的终端设备)来设计Polar编码方案。上述方法中,由于采用了最小的信道容量进行设计,无法对信道容量较大的信道全部进行利用,造成了资源的浪费。
技术实现思路
本专利技术实施例公开了一种通信方法及装置,用于节约资源。第一方面公开一种通信方法,获取包括第一信息比特集合和第二信息比特集合的待编码的第一信息,对第一信息比特集合进行第一Polar编码得到第一编码信息,根据第一编码信息对第二信息比特集合进行第二Polar编码得到第二编码信息,输出第二编码信息。第一信息比特集合包括的比特能够被多个终端设备正确译码,第二信息比特集合包括的比特能够被多个终端设备中部分终端设备正确译码。可见,可以通过多次Polar编码来实现对多个信息的叠加编码,以便信道容量小的终端设备可以译码部分信息,信道容量大的终端设备可以译码全部信息,对不同的终端设备的信道容量进行了合理的利用,因此,可以节约资源。作为一种可能的实施方式,第一信息比特集合包括的比特能够被多个终端设备正确译码可以包括:K1/N小于C1或者K1/N等于C1,K1为第一信息比特集合包括的比特数,N为母码长度,C1为第一构造信道的容量,第一构造信道为第一编码信息与多个终端设备中信道容量最小的终端设备之间的信道;第二信息比特集合包括的比特能够被多个终端设备中部分终端设备正确译码包括:K2/N小于C2或者K2/N等于C2,K2为第二信息比特集合包括的比特数,C2为第二构造信道的容量与第三构造信道的容量之间的差值,第二构造信道为第一编码信息、第二编码信息及多个终端设备中信道容量最大的终端设备之间的信道,第三构造信道为第一编码信息与第二编码信息之间的信道。作为一种可能的实施方式,第一信息比特集合可以包括第一信息中的必要信息,第二信息比特集合可以包括第一信息中的非必要信息。作为一种可能的实施方式,可以对第一信息比特集合和第一固定比特集合进行第一Polar编码得到第一编码信息,第一固定比特集合为多个终端设备中信道容量最小的终端设备的固定比特的集合。作为一种可能的实施方式,可以先对第一编码信息进行压缩得到压缩信息,之后对第二信息比特集合和压缩信息进行第二Polar编码得到第二编码信息。作为一种可能的实施方式,可以根据第二固定比特集合和第二信息比特集合对第一编码信息进行压缩得到压缩信息,第二固定比特集合为多个终端设备中信道容量最大的终端设备的固定比特的集合。作为一种可能的实施方式,可以对第二固定比特集合、第二信息比特集合和压缩信息进行第二Polar编码得到第二编码信息。作为一种可能的实施方式,多个终端设备的信道容量包括两种或两种以上不同的信道容量。作为一种可能的实施方式,第一构造信道的容量为I(V;Y1),V为第一编码信息,Y1为多个终端设备中信道容量最小的终端设备正确接收的第二编码信息对应的信息,I(V;Y1)为V与Y1的互信息;第二构造信道的容量为I(X;V,Y2),X为第二编码信息,Y2为多个终端设备中信道容量最大的终端设备正确接收的第二编码信息对应的信息,I(X;V,Y2)为X与V和Y2的互信息;第三构造信道的容量为I(X;V),I(X;V)为X与V的互信息。作为一种可能的实施方式,第一终端设备的信道容量为I(X;Y),Y为第一终端设备正确接收的第二编码信息对应的信息,第一终端设备为多个终端设备中任一终端设备。第二方面公开一种通信方法,接收来自网络设备的接收信息,对接收信息进行第一Polar译码得到第一信息比特集合,在确定还能够从接收信息中译码出信息的情况下,根据第一信息比特集合对接收信息进行第二Polar译码得到第二信息比特集合,第一信息比特集合和第二信息比特集合均属于第一信息。可见,不同终端设备可以译码出不同的信息,以便信道容量小的终端设备可以译码部分信息,信道容量大的终端设备可以译码全部信息,对不同的终端设备的信道容量进行了合理的利用,因此,可以节约资源。作为一种可能的实施方式,可以对第一信息比特集合进行Polar编码得到第一编码信息,对第一编码信息和接收信息进行第二Polar译码得到第二信息比特集合。作为一种可能的实施方式,对第一信息比特集合和第一固定比特集合进行Polar编码得到第一编码信息,第一固定比特集合为多个终端设备中信道容量最小的终端设备的固定比特的集合,多个终端设备为能够正确译码出第一信息比特集合的终端设备。作为一种可能的实施方式,第一信息比特集合为第一信息中必要信息的比特的集合,第二信息比特集合为第一信息中非必要信息的比特的集合。作为一种可能的实施方式,可以计算第一编码信息与接收信息之间的构造信道的容量,在计算的容量大于第一构造信道的容量的情况下,确定还能够从接收信息中译码出信息,第一构造信道为第一编码信息与多个终端设备中信道容量最小的终端设备之间的信道。作为一种可能的实施方式,多个终端设备的信道容量可以包括两种或两种以上不同的信道容量。作为一种可能的实施方式,计算I(V;Y1)得到第一编码信息与接收信息之间的构造信道的容量,V为第一编码信息,Y1为接收信息,I(V;Y1)为V与Y1的互信息;第一构造信道的容量为I(V;Y2),Y2为多个终端设备中信道容量最小的终端设备接收的能够正确译码出第一信息比特集合的信息,I(V;Y2)为V与Y2的互信息。作为一种可能的实施方式,第一终端设备的信道容量为I(X;Y),X为网络设备发送的接收信息对应的编码信息,Y为第一终端设备接收的能够正确译码出第一信息比特集合的信息,I(V;Y)为V与Y的互信息,第一终端设备为多个终端设备中任一终端设备。第三方面公开一种通信装置,该通信装置包括用于执行第一方面或第一方面的任一实施例所公开的通信方法的模块,或者包括用于执行第二方面或第二方面的任一实施例所公开的通信方法的模块。第四方面公开一种通信装置,该通信装置包括处理器、存储器、输入接口和输出接口,输入接口用于接收来自通信装置之外的其它通信装置的信息,输出接口用于向通信装置之外的其它通信装置输出信息。当处理器执行存储器存储的计算机程序时,使得处理器执行第一方面或第一方面的任一可能实现方式所公开的通信方法,或者使得处理器执行第二方面或第二方面的任一实施例所公开的通信方法。第五方面公开一种计算机可读存储介质,该计算机可读存储介质上存储有计算机程序,当该计算机程序运行时,实现如第一方面或第一方面的任一实施例所公开的通信方法,或者实现如第二方面或第二方面的任一实施例所公开的通信方法。附图说明图1是本专利技术实施例公开本文档来自技高网...

【技术保护点】
1.一种通信方法,其特征在于,包括:/n获取待编码的第一信息,所述第一信息包括第一信息比特集合和第二信息比特集合,所述第一信息比特集合包括的比特能够被多个终端设备正确译码,所述第二信息比特集合包括的比特能够被所述多个终端设备中部分终端设备正确译码;/n对所述第一信息比特集合进行第一Polar编码得到第一编码信息;/n根据所述第一编码信息对所述第二信息比特集合进行第二Polar编码得到第二编码信息;/n输出所述第二编码信息。/n

【技术特征摘要】
1.一种通信方法,其特征在于,包括:
获取待编码的第一信息,所述第一信息包括第一信息比特集合和第二信息比特集合,所述第一信息比特集合包括的比特能够被多个终端设备正确译码,所述第二信息比特集合包括的比特能够被所述多个终端设备中部分终端设备正确译码;
对所述第一信息比特集合进行第一Polar编码得到第一编码信息;
根据所述第一编码信息对所述第二信息比特集合进行第二Polar编码得到第二编码信息;
输出所述第二编码信息。


2.根据权利要求1所述的方法,其特征在于,所述第一信息比特集合包括的比特能够被多个终端设备正确译码包括:K1/N小于C1或者K1/N等于C1,所述K1为所述第一信息比特集合包括的比特数,所述N为母码长度,所述C1为第一构造信道的容量,所述第一构造信道为所述第一编码信息与所述多个终端设备中信道容量最小的终端设备之间的信道;
所述第二信息比特集合包括的比特能够被所述多个终端设备中部分终端设备正确译码包括:K2/N小于C2或者K2/N等于C2,所述K2为所述第二信息比特集合包括的比特数,所述C2为第二构造信道的容量与第三构造信道的容量之间的差值,所述第二构造信道为所述第一编码信息、所述第二编码信息及所述多个终端设备中信道容量最大的终端设备之间的信道,所述第三构造信道为所述第一编码信息与所述第二编码信息之间的信道。


3.根据权利要求1或2所述的方法,其特征在于,所述第一信息比特集合包括所述第一信息中的必要信息,所述第二信息比特集合包括所述第一信息中的非必要信息。


4.根据权利要求1-3任一项所述的方法,其特征在于,所述对所述第一信息比特集合进行第一Polar编码得到第一编码信息包括:
对所述第一信息比特集合和第一固定比特集合进行第一Polar编码得到第一编码信息,所述第一固定比特集合为所述多个终端设备中信道容量最小的终端设备的固定比特的集合。


5.根据权利要求1-4任一项所述的方法,其特征在于,所述根据所述第一编码信息对所述第二信息比特集合进行第二Polar编码得到第二编码信息包括:
对所述第一编码信息进行压缩得到压缩信息;
对所述第二信息比特集合和所述压缩信息进行第二Polar编码得到第二编码信息。


6.根据权利要求5所述的方法,其特征在于,所述对所述第一编码信息进行压缩得到压缩信息包括:
根据第二固定比特集合和所述第二信息比特集合对所述第一编码信息进行压缩得到压缩信息,所述第二固定比特集合为所述多个终端设备中信道容量最大的终端设备的固定比特的集合。


7.根据权利要求6所述的方法,其特征在于,所述对所述第二信息比特集合和所述压缩信息进行第二Polar编码得到第二编码信息包括:
对所述第二固定比特集合、所述第二信息比特集合和所述压缩信息进行第二Polar编码得到第二编码信息。


8.根据权利要求1-7任一项所述的方法,其特征在于,所述多个终端设备的信道容量包括两种或两种以上不同的信道容量。


9.根据权利要求2-8任一项所述的方法,其特征在于,所述第一构造信道的容量为I(V;Y1),所述V为所述第一编码信息,所述Y1为所述多个终端设备中信道容量最小的终端设备正确接收的所述第二编码信息对应的信息,I(V;Y1)为所述V与所述Y1的互信息;
所述第二构造信道的容量为I(X;V,Y2),所述X为所述第二编码信息,所述Y2为所述多个终端设备中信道容量最大的终端设备正确接收的所述第二编码信息对应的信息,所述I(X;V,,Y2)为所述X与所述V和所述Y2的互信息;
所述第三构造信道的容量为I(X;V),所述I(X;V)为所述X与所述V的互信息。


10.根据权利要求9所述的方法,其特征在于,第一终端设备的信道容量为I(X;Y),所述Y为所述第一终端设备正确接收的所述第二编码信息对应的信息,所述第一终端设备为所述多个终端设备中任一终端设备。


11.一种通信方法,其特征在于,包括:
接收来自网络设备的接收信息;
对所述接收信息进行第一Polar译码得到第一信息比特集合;
在确定还能够从所述接收信息中译码出信息的情况下,根据所述第一信息比特集合对所述接收信息进行第二Polar译码得到第二信息比特集合,所述第一信息比特集合和所述第二信息比特集合均属于第一信息。


12.根据权利要求11所述的方法,其特征在于,所述根据所述第一信息比特集合对所述接收信息进行第二Polar译码得到第二信息比特集合包括:
对所述第一信息比特集合进行Polar编码得到第一编码信息;
对所述第一编码信息和所述接收信息进行第二Polar译码得到第二信息比特集合。


13.根据权利要求12所述的方法,其特征在于,所述对所述第一信息比特集合进行Polar编码得到第一编码信息包括:
对所述第一信息比特集合和第一固定比特集合进行Polar编码得到第一编码信息,所述第一固定比特集合为多个终端设备中信道容量最小的终端设备的固定比特的集合,所述多个终端设备为能够正确译码出所述第一信息比特集合的终端设备。


14.根据权利要求11-13任一项所述的方法,其特征在于,所述第一信息比特集合为所述第一信息中必要信息的比特的集合,所述第二信息比特集合为所述第一信息中非必要信息的比特的集合。


15.根据权利要求13或14所述的方法,其特征在于,所述方法还包括:
计算所述第一编码信息与所述接收信息之间的构造信道的容量;
在计算的容量大于第一构造信道的容量的情况下,确定还能够从所述接收信息中译码出信息,所述第一构造信道为所述第一编码信息与所述多个终端设备中信道容量最小的终端设备之间的信道。


16.根据权利要求13-15任一项所述的方法,其特征在于,所述多个终端设备的信道容量包括两种或两种以上不同的信道容量。


17.根据权利要求15或16所述的方法,其特征在于,所述计算所述第一编码信息与所述接收信息之间的构造信道的容量包括:
计算I(V;Y1),所述V为所述第一编码信息,所述Y1为所述接收信息,所述I(V;Y1)为所述V与所述Y1的互信息;
所述第一构造信道的容量为I(V;Y2),所述Y2为所述多个终端设备中信道容量最小的终端设备接收的能够正确译码出所述第一信息比特集合的信息,所述I(V;Y2)为所述V与所述Y2的互信息。


18.根据权利要求17所述的方法,其特征在于,第一终端设备的信道容量为I(X;Y),所述X为网络设备发送的所述接收信息对应的编码信息,所述Y为所述第一终端设备接收的能够正确译码出所述第一信息比特集合的信息,所述I(V;Y)为所述V与所述Y的互信息,所述第一终端设备为所述多个终端设备中任一终端设备。


19.一种通信装置,其特征在于,包括:
获取模块,用于获取待编码的第一信息,所述第一信息包括第一信息比特集合和第二信息比特集合,所述第一信息比特集合包括的比特能够被多个终端设备正确译码,所述第二信息比特集合...

【专利技术属性】
技术研发人员:刘凌李斌顾佳琦沈晖
申请(专利权)人:华为技术有限公司
类型:发明
国别省市:广东;44

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1